U.S. Winchester Model 1917 Bolt Action Rifle with Scope
This Winchester Model 1917 rifle was subsequently arsenal rebuilt and reissued for WWII. The Winchester proofed barrel is dated "11-17", with fixed replacement front sight and a folding elevator peep rear sight. The top of the receiver is marked "U.S. / MODEL OF 1917 / WINCHESTER" over the serial number. The rifle has been altered to accommodate the scope blocks with scope rings mounted on top of the receiver and barrel. Equipped with a Winchester A5 scope. The left receiver wall is stamped with a flaming ordnance bomb and a circled 5-pointed star and another flaming ordnance bomb is present on the bolt handle. The stock has boxed "SAA" and "E" cartouches on the left side with a boxed "P" in the grip area.

Fine. The rifle retains approximately 60% blue finish with the balance a smooth gray patina with limited minor spotting. The trigger guard has a smooth brown patina. The front of the barrel has been refinished. The parkerized buttplate retains most of the finish. The stock is very fine with some scattered minor dings and scratches. The scope is very good with minor scratches from adjusting and the optics are slightly cloudy. Mechanically excellent.
